Witnesses and respondents were generally content with the list of specified public bodies in section 10 required to have "due regard" to the guidance, but highlighted what were considered omissions, including—
Consumer Scotland;
Crofting Commission;
Forestry and Land Scotland;
Housing associations and registered social landlords;
Marine Scotland;
Office of the Scottish Charity Regulator;
Public sector pension funds;
Scottish Housing Regulator;
Scottish Prison Service;
Social Security Scotland; and
Transport Scotland.
